The match is best known for its final round by {{MycroProcessor}}, "The Quax wasn't as prepared as the Quax was", a mostly two-section [[YTPMV]] that currently stands as the most popular video on {{MycroProcessor}}'s old channel, in the range of 14,000+ views. It is often considered Mycro's "signature work" of this stylistic era, with the round being remixed and referenced by many players and musicians alike; ranging from samples in tennis rounds to full on Guitar Hero covers [citation needed]. It was later the subject of "Puzzle Pieces 4", a video uploaded on {{MycroProcessor}}'s "Joltoen" channel showing the deconstruction of the video into its individual rendered video segments and how these eventually evolved and arrived to the final product. | The match is best known for its final round by {{MycroProcessor}}, "The Quax wasn't as prepared as the Quax was", a mostly two-section [[YTPMV]] that currently stands as the most popular video on {{MycroProcessor}}'s old channel, in the range of 14,000+ views.
